Job Description:Arkansas Children’s, in partnership with the University of Arkansas for Medical Sciences (UAMS), is seeking board-certified or board-eligible pediatric anesthesiologists. Successful candidates will join the state’s only pediatric health system and play a key role in shaping the future of children’s health in our region.

Program Info & Highlights:
Join a dynamic team at Arkansas Children’s of 33 fellowship trained pediatric anesthesiologists providing nationally ranked and recognized care to patients statewide and regionally. Other highlights include:
Responsibilities include clinical patient care; instruction of medical students, anesthesia residents, pediatric anesthesia fellows; and opportunities for research.
Level 1 Pediatric Trauma Center with 17 operating room locations and five non-operating room locations encompassing cases of all pediatric surgical specialties.
Only accredited burn center for the state as well as a robust comprehensive pediatric pain service.
Opportunity to perform solo cases.
Competitive salaries, sign-on bonuses, moving allowances and excellent benefits, including retirement
Opening in 2026, a new outpatient surgery facility with a focus on a variety of outpatient surgeries and procedures, including ear, nose and throat, gastroenterology, orthopedics, sports medicine and general surgery.
